AI Summary

  • Establishes a regional transit authority and metropolitan transit district in eligible counties (Boone, Hamilton, Hancock, Hendricks, Johnson, Madison, Marion, Morgan, and Shelby) upon voter approval through local public questions.

  • Authorizes counties and cities to provide revenue to public transportation corporations from their distributive share of county income taxes through ordinance election.

  • Allows counties approving the local public question to impose an additional county economic development income tax rate of up to 0.2% dedicated to funding the metropolitan transit district.

  • Grants the metropolitan transit district broad powers to plan, design, acquire, construct, operate, and maintain public transportation systems; issue bonds; and provide transit services in its territory.

  • Transfers powers and assets of existing Indianapolis public transportation corporation to the regional transit authority's executive committee, which becomes the governing body of the metropolitan transit district.
